Passer au contenu principal

Couche 2

Ethereum pour tous

Faire passer Ethereum à l'échelle pour l'adoption de masse.

Qu'est-ce que la couche 2 ?

Couche 2 (L2) est un terme collectif décrivant un ensemble spécifique de solutions de mise à l'échelle d'Ethereum. Une couche 2 est une blockchain séparée qui étend Ethereum et hérite des garanties de sécurité d'Ethereum.

Maintenant, creusons un peu plus le sujet. Pour ce faire, nous devons d'abord expliquer la couche 1 (L1).

Qu'est-ce que la couche 1 ?

La couche 1 est la blockchain de base. Ethereum et Bitcoin sont toutes deux des blockchains de couche 1 car ce sont les fondations sous-jacentes sur lesquelles divers réseaux de couche 2 se construisent. Les « rollups » sur Ethereum et le réseau Lightning sur Bitcoin sont des exemples de projets de la couche 2. Toute activité de transaction utilisateur sur ces projets de couche 2 peut en définitive attérir dans la blockchain de la couche 1.

Ethereum fonctionne également comme couche de disponibilité des données pour la couche 2. Les projets de la couche 2 afficheront leurs données de transaction sur Ethereum, en s'appuyant sur Ethereum pour la disponibilité des données. Ces données peuvent être utilisées pour obtenir l'état de la couche 2, ou pour contester les transactions sur la couche 2.

La couche 1 d'Ethereum comprend :

  1. Un réseau d'opérateurs de nœuds afin de sécuriser et valider le réseau.

  2. Un réseau de producteurs de blocs

  3. La chaine de blocs elle-même et l'historique des données de transaction

  4. Le mécanisme de consensus pour le réseau

Toujours pas clair ? Découvrez ce qu'est Ethereum.

Pourquoi avons-nous besoin de la couche 2 ?

Idéalement, une blockchain devrait posséder trois propriétés : être décentralisée, sécurisée et capable de monter en charge. Le trilemme de la blockchain(opens in a new tab) stipule qu'une architecture blockchain simple ne peut assurer que deux de ces trois propriétés. Vous voulez une blockchain sécurisée et décentralisée ? Vous devez sacrifier la montée en charge.

Ethereum traite actuellement plus d'1 million de transactions par jour(opens in a new tab). La demande d'utilisation d'Ethereum peut provoquer l'augmentation des frais de transactions. C'est là que les réseaux de couche 2 interviennent.

Évolutivité

L'objectif principal de la couche 2 est d'augmenter le débit des transactions (plus de transactions par seconde) sans sacrifier la décentralisation ni la sécurité.

Ethereum Mainnet (couche 1) n'est capable de traiter qu'environ 15 transactions par seconde(opens in a new tab). Lorsque la demande d'utiliser Ethereum est importante, le réseau devient congestionné, ce qui augmente les frais de transaction et exclut par le prix des utilisateurs qui n'ont pas les moyens de payer ces frais. Les couches 2 sont des solutions permettant de réduire ces frais en traitant des transactions en dehors de la blockchain de couche 1.

En savoir plus sur la vision d'Ethereum

Les avantages de la couche 2

Des frais plus bas

En combinant plusieurs transactions hors chaîne en une seule opération sur la couche 1, les frais de transaction sont considérablement réduits. Cela permet de rendre Ethereum plus accessible à toutes et tous.

Une sécurité conservée

Les blockchains de la couche 2 règlent leurs transactions sur le réseau principal d'Ethereum, permettant ainsi aux utilisateurs de bénéficier de la sécurité du réseau Ethereum.

Des cas d'usage plus nombreux

Avec davantage de transactions par seconde traitées, des frais plus bas et de nouvelles technologies, les projets vont s'étendre à de nouvelles applications avec une expérience utilisateur améliorée.

Comment la couche 2 fonctionne-t-elle ?

Comme susmentionné, le terme couche 2 regroupe les solutions de passage à l'échelle d'Ethereum qui permettent de traiter les transactions en dehors de la couche 1 d'Ethereum, tout en profitant de sa robuste sécurité décentralisée. Une couche 2 est une blockchain séparée qui étend Ethereum. Comment ça marche?

Il y a différents types de couche 2, chacune ayant ses propres compromis et modèles de sécurité. Les couches 2 enlèvent une partie des transactions à traiter par la couche 1, lui permettant d'être moins congestionnée, et le tout monte plus facilement en charge.

Rollups

Les Rollups regroupent ('enroulent' en anglais) des centaines de transactions dans une seule transaction de la couche 1. Cela partage les frais de transaction entre tous ceux qui participent au regroupement, les rendant moins chères pour chaque utilisateur.

Les transactions de rollup sont exécutées en dehors de la couche 1 mais les données de transaction y sont soumises. En soumettant les données à la couche 1, les rollups héritent de la sécurité d'Ethereum. La raison est qu'une fois que les données sont dans la couche 1, annuler un rollup nécessiterait un retour arrière sur Ethereum. Il existe deux approches différentes pour les rollups : optimistes et à connaissance nulle - qui diffèrent principalement sur la façon dont les données de transaction sont soumises à la couche 1.

Rollups optimisés

Les rollups 'optimistes' le sont dans le sens où les transactions sont supposées être valides, mais peuvent être contestées si nécessaire. Si une transaction est suspectée d'être non valide, une preuve de faute est exécutée pour voir si elle a bien eu lieu.

Plus sur les rollups optimistes

Rollups ZK

Les rollups ZK utilisent des preuves de validité où les transactions sont traitées hors chaîne, puis les données compressées sont fournies au réseau principal Ethereum comme preuve de leur validité.

Plus d'infos sur les ZK-rollups

Faites vos propres recherches : les risques de la couche 2

De nombreux projets de couche 2 sont relativement jeunes et requièrent encore aux utilisateurs de faire confiance à l'honnêteté de certains opérateurs le temps qu'ils travaillent à décentraliser leurs réseaux. Faites d'abord vos propres recherches pour décider si vous êtes à l'aise avec les risques encourus.

Pour en savoir plus sur la technologie, les risques et les hypothèses de confiance sur les couches 2, nous vous recommandons de consulter L2BEAT, qui fournit un cadre complet d'évaluation des risques pour chaque projet.

Accéder à L2BEAT(opens in a new tab)

Utilisez la couche 2

Maintenant que vous comprenez pourquoi la couche 2 existe et comment elle fonctionne, il est temps de vous lancer !

Si vous utilisez des portefeuilles de contrat intelligent tels que Safe ou Argent, vous n'aurez pas de contrôle sur cette adresse sur une couche 2, à moins que vous déployiez votre contrat de compte à cette adresse sur la couche 2. Les comptes classiques avec une phrase de récupération possèderont automatiquement le même compte sur tous les réseaux de couche 2.

Les couches 2 à visée générale

Les couches généralisées de couche 2 se comportent exactement comme Ethereum — mais en moins cher. Tout ce que vous pouvez faire sur la couche 1 Ethereum, vous pouvez également le faire sur la couche 2. Beaucoup de DApps ont déjà commencé à migrer vers ces réseaux ou ont complètement ignoré le réseau principal pour se déployer directement sur une couche 2.

Arbitrum One

universal

Arbitrum One est un rollup optimiste qui vise à donner le sentiment d'interagir directement avec Ethereum, mais avec des transactions qui coûtent une fraction de ce qu'elles coûteraient sur la couche 1.

Remarque : Preuves de fraude uniquement pour les utilisateurs en liste blanche, liste blanche non encore ouverte

Arbitrum One Les ponts(opens in a new tab)Arbitrum One Portail de l'écosystème(opens in a new tab)Arbitrum One Listes de jetons(opens in a new tab)
Explorer Arbitrum One(opens in a new tab)

Optimism

universal

Optimism est un équivalent EVM du rollup optimiste, rapide, simple et sécurisé. Il met à l'échelle la technologie d'Ethereum tout en redimensionnant ses valeurs grâce au financement rétroactif des biens publics.

Remarque : Preuves de défaillance en développement

Optimism Les ponts(opens in a new tab)Optimism Portail de l'écosystème(opens in a new tab)Optimism Listes de jetons(opens in a new tab)

Boba Network

universal

Boba est un rollup optimiste initialement dérivé de Optimism qui est une solution de mise à l'échelle qui vise à réduire les frais de gaz, améliorer le débit des transactions et étendre les capacités des contrats intelligents.

Remarque : Validation de l'état en cours de développement

Boba Network Les ponts(opens in a new tab)

Base

universal

Base is a secure, low-cost, developer-friendly Ethereum L2 built to bring the next billion users to web3. It is an Ethereum L2, incubated by Coinbase and built on the open-source OP Stack.

Remarque : Fraud proof system is currently under development

Base Les ponts(opens in a new tab)Base Portail de l'écosystème(opens in a new tab)

Starknet

universal

Starknet est un Validity Rollup de seconde couche. Il offre un débit élevé, des coûts de gaz faibles et conserve les niveaux de sécurité de la couche principale d'Ethereum.

Starknet Les ponts(opens in a new tab)Starknet Portail de l'écosystème(opens in a new tab)Starknet Listes de jetons(opens in a new tab)

Application spécifique de la couche 2

Les applications spécifiques à la couche 2 sont des projets qui se spécialisent dans l'optimisation pour un espace d'application spécifique, ce qui apporte des performances améliorées.

Loopring

paymentsexchange

La solution de rollup ZK L2 de Loopring vise à offrir les mêmes garanties de sécurité que le réseau principal Ethereum, avec une grande montée en charge : vitesse multipliée par 1000, et coût réduit à seulement 0,1 % du L1.

Loopring Les ponts(opens in a new tab)

zkSync

tokensnft

zkSync est une plateforme orientée utilisateur de rollups ZK par Matter Labs. Il s'agit d'une solution de mise à l'échelle pour Ethereum, déjà en lancée sur le réseau principal Ethereum. Elle prend en charge les paiements, les échanges de jetons ainsi que la frappe de NFT.

zkSync Les ponts(opens in a new tab)

ZKSpace

paymentsexchange

La plateforme ZKSpace est constituée de 3 parties : un DEX AMM de couche 1 qui utiliser la technologie des ZK Rollups appelé ZKSwap, un service de paiement appelé ZKSquare, et une place de marche de NFTs appelée ZKSea.

ZKSpace Les ponts(opens in a new tab)

Aztec

paymentsintegrations

Aztec Network est le premier zk-rollup privé sur Ethereum,. Il permet aux applications décentralisées d'accéder à la confidentialité et de se développer.

Aztec Les ponts(opens in a new tab)

Une remarque sur les chaines latérales, les validiums et chaînes de blocs alternatives

Les chaines latérales et les validateurs sont des chaînes de blocs qui permettent de transférer des actifs d'Ethereum et de les utiliser sur une autre chaînes de blocs. Les chaînes latérales et les validateurs fonctionnent en parallèle d'Ethereum, et interagissent avec Ethereum à travers des ponts, mais ils ne tirent pas leur sécurité ou leur disponibilité de données d'Ethereum.

Les deux permettent une évolutivité similaire à la couche 2 - ils offrent des frais de transaction plus faibles et un débit de transaction plus élevé - mais ont différentes hypothèses de confiance.

Certaines blockchains de couche 1 annoncent des débits plus élevés et des frais de transactions plus bas qu'Ethereum, mais ils font en général des compromis ailleurs, par exemple en exigeant du matériel plus puissant pour faire fonctionner les noeuds.

Comment accéder à la couche 2

Il y a deux moyens principaux de mettre vos actifs sur la couche 2 : relier des fonds d'Ethereum via un contrat intelligent ou retirer vos fonds par un échange directement sur le réseau de la couche 2.

Des fonds sur votre portefeuille ?

Si vous avez déjà vos ETH dans votre portefeuille, vous devrez utiliser un pont pour les déplacer du réseau principal Ethereum à la couche 2.

En savoir plus sur les ponts

Sélectionnez la couche 2 vers laquelle vous voulez connecter

Des fonds sur une plateforme d'échange ?

Certaines plateformes d'échange centralisées offrent maintenant directement des retraits et des dépôts directs sur la couche 2. Vérifiez quelles plateformes prennent en charge les retraits sur la couche 2 et quelles couches 2 elles supportent.

Vous aurez également besoin d'un portefeuille pour retirer vos fonds. Trouver un portefeuille Ethereum.

Select...
ethereum-logo

Outils à utiliser sur la couche 2

Information

  • L2BEAT
    L2BEAT
    L2BEAT est un excellent site pour se documenter sur les risques techniques des projets des couches 2. Nous vous recommandons de vérifier sur ce site quand vous recherchez des projets spécifiques de couche 2.
    Allerto L2BEAT website(opens in a new tab)
  • growthepie
    growthepie
    Curated analytics about Ethereum layer 2s
    Allerto growthepie website(opens in a new tab)
  • L2 Fees
    L2 Fees
    L2 Fees vous permet de voir le coût à un moment précis (en USD) pour réaliser des transactions sur les différentes couches 2.
    Allerto L2 Fees website(opens in a new tab)
  • Chainlist
    Chainlist
    Chainlist est un excellent site pour enregistrer des réseaux RPC sur votre portefeuille. Vous trouverez les RPC pour les projets de couche 2 afin de vous aider à vous y connecter.
    Allerto Chainlist website(opens in a new tab)

Wallet managers

FAQ

Tester vos connaissances sur Ethereum

Loading...

Cette page vous a été utile ?